- The distance between Muharraq, Bahrain and Dauphin, Manitoba, Canada is approximately 10,945 km or 6,802 mi.
- To reach Muharraq in this distance one would set out from Dauphin, Manitoba bearing 26.3°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Muharraq bearing 161.9° or SSE .
- Muharraq has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Dauphin, Manitoba has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- The average annual temperature is 24.8 °C (44.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 19.6 °C (35.3°F) less in Muharraq.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 421.2 mm (16.6 in) less which is equivalent to 421.2 l/m² (10.34 US gal/ft²) or 4,212,000 l/ha (450,291 US gal/ac) less. About 1/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24.8° higher in Muharraq than in Dauphin, Manitoba.
- Relative humidity levels are 1.7%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 23.4°C (42.1°F) higher.
